At its sides, he is divided in the arms and in the shins. The arms of the male are right and left. Three connections were tied to the right arm, which were incorporated in two arms. Three connections are in the right arm, and three connections in the left one. The three connections in the right were incorporated in the three connections in the left. For this reason, it is written about the left arm, \u201cthe arm of the Lord,\u201d but it is not written \u201carm\u201d about the right one, but rather \u201cYou right, Lord.\u201d It is called the \u201cright of the Lord\u201d when there are three connections of the patriarchs in it, who bequeathed to their portion.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>After&nbsp;<em>The Zohar<\/em>&nbsp;brings a male and a Nukva, who are right and left in the middle line of ZA, Tifferet, which are adhered to one another, and the Nukva is in the posterior of the male, it now explains the right and left in the two lines in ZA, which are separated in the right and in the left, HG of ZA, who are called \u201carms.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Indeed, the three lines HGT of ZA are incorporated together, and in each of the three lines, all three lines are incorporated, and they are called \u201cthree connections.\u201d There are three connections in Hesed, three connections in Gevura, three connections in Tifferet. Here&nbsp;<em>The Zohar<\/em>&nbsp;speaks only of three connections in the two arms HG, and these lines are extended from the Mochin of ZA.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>There are two phases in them: 1) Mochin of VAK, where the left line controls and judgments are drawn from it, and there are no Hassadim there at all, 2) Mochin of GAR, where the right controls, and they are Hassadim and Rachamim.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The three connections in the right were incorporated in the three connections in the left. This is in Mochin of VAK, when everything is incorporated in the left, and the left controls with its judgments. For this reason, it is written \u201carm\u201d about the left, \u201cthe arm of the Lord,\u201d but it is not written \u201carm\u201d about the right, since it is called \u201carm\u201d only during the control of the left, in Mochin of VAK.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>It is called \u201cthe right of the Lord\u201d only when there are three connections of the patriarchs in it, who bequeathed to their potion three Mochin HBD, which are anterior GAR that expand in their portion since the Mochin expand throughout the Guf.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>319. After all, they are in the three hollows of the brain in the skull, and not in the body, since there are HBD only in the Rosh [head]. Indeed, all three Mochin HBD expand and connect throughout the body, and the whole body connects to those three, and they connect to the right arm.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>For this reason, David coveted and said, \u201cSit to my right,\u201d since he connected with the patriarchs, HGT who became HBD and were connected to the right. David sits there for a complete throne since David is Malchut, a leg of the throne. HGT are the three legs of the throne, and he is their fourth, completing the throne.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>This is why it is written, \u201cA stone that the builders loathed became the corner stone.\u201d It is written about Malchut, David, since he sat at the right. It is also written, \u201c\u200eAnd you, go to the end and rest, and rise to your lot at the end of days.\u201d He reminded him of the end of days [\u201cdays\u201d spelled like \u201cright\u201d] for he notified him that he is as one who has been rewarded with the King\u2019s love, that the King accepts him to the right. Happy is he to whom the King stretches out His right, to accept him under His right. When that right sits, its three connections expand and shine to the lower ones.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>320. The arm does not reach out its hand in three connections, in Mochin of HBD, since there, there is the control of the right. For this reason, it is called \u201cthe right of the Lord.\u201d When wicked ones awaken in the world, three other connections awaken, harsh judgment, and stretches the arm, at which time it is the right hand. However, it is called \u201cthe arm of the Lord,\u201d \u201cYour stretched out arm.\u201d When these three connections in the right are incorporated in the three other connections, which are harsh judgment, everything is called \u201cright,\u201d and he makes the judgment with mercy, as it is written, \u201cYour right, Lord, glorious in power; Your right, Lord, shatters the enemy,\u201d since they awaken Rachamim in the judgments.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Mochin of Hochma shine only with disclosure of judgments on the wicked, who wish to draw the Hochma from above downward. When wicked ones awaken in the world, three other connections awaken, harsh judgment, and stretches out the arm to sentence the wicked with harsh judgments for drawing the Hochma from above downward, for without stretching out of the arm to punish the wicked, it is impossible for Hochma to be revealed.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>When he stretches out the arm to punish the wicked, the Mochin of GAR are revealed, and then it is the right hand, since revealing the GAR are three connections that are connected in the right hand. However, it is called \u201cthe arm of the Lord,\u201d \u201cYour stretched out arm,\u201d since the operation of revealing the judgments at the time of the appearance of Hochma is regarded as the stretched out arm, as one who stretches out one\u2019s arm to punish one\u2019s enemies. However, at that time, anterior GAR are revealed, the three connections in the right, since an arm is called merely Mochin of VAK, which execute judgments, and there is no Hesed there at all.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Conversely, here, in Mochin of GAR, the primary operator and controller is the Hesed, and the arm does not execute judgments, but only in the stretched out arm, which is stretched out only to punish the wicked in order to guard the Hochma, but not in practice, since then it is the control of the right.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>When these three connections in the right hand are incorporated in the three other connections, which are harsh judgment, during the appearance of Hochma, when they must be incorporated in the stretched out arm in order to guard from the external ones, then everything is called \u201cright,\u201d since at that time, the Mochin of GAR are revealed and make the judgment with mercy, since revealing the judgment in the stretched out arm is done so that mercy would be revealed.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>It is written, \u201cYour right, Lord, glorious in power,\u201d since the right is strengthened through the strength of the stretched out arm. \u201cYour right, Lord, shatters the enemy.\u201d It is considered that the right pushes away the enemies and subdues them, and not the left, since the left only assists in the control of the right.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>321. 370,000 myriads [myriad = 10,000], which are called \u201cright,\u201d the number of the entirety of the Mochin, grip that right, and 185,000 myriads, which are called \u201cthe arm of the Lord,\u201d which is the freezing of the lights in the left line for the wicked. 185 is the freezing of the lights, which is right, and it is called \u201cthe arm of the Lord,\u201d right and left, which are right.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>An arm hangs from here and from here, for the arm, too, consists of right and left. Both are called Tifferet, since Tifferet, too, consists of right and left, as it is written, \u201cWho led them by the right of Moses, the arm of His glory.\u201d \u201cWho led them by the right of Moses\u201d is right. \u201cArm\u201d is left. \u201cThe arm of His glory\u201d is when they are incorporated in each other.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>322. 450 myriads of those with shields grip the left hand. They grip each finger, and in each finger there are ten thousand of those with shields. How many are they in the whole hand? The right is called \u201choly help,\u201d which comes from the right arm, from the three connections in her, as it is written, \u201cAnd behold, My hand with you.\u201d A thousand and four myriads (40,000) grip this, and eighty thousand, and five hundred thousand of those with help in the whole world. They are called \u201cThe upper hand of the Lord\u201d and \u201cthe lower hand of the Lord.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Although in every place, the hand of the Creator is left, if they merit, it is the right of the Lord, for the hand is incorporated in the arm and becomes help, and it is called \u201cright.\u201d If they do not merit, the lower hand of the Lord, which is left. When harsh judgments awaken to come down to the world, it is written, \u201cThe secret of the Lord to those who fear Him.\u201d<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>There are two illuminations in the left during the illumination of the GAR: 1) revealing the judgments in it, the stretched out arm, draws the Mochin of VAK in the number 450 myriads, corresponding to HGT NH in it. Everything that is in the general, is also in the particular, in every finger. Therefore, 450 myriads of those with shields grip the left hand; protecting the Hochma from the wicked ones, so they do not draw from above downward and grip each finger, for the general shines in every element. 2) The Hochma, which is drawn with the judgments, which are ten Sefirot, where in each one the Hochma, who is called one thousand, shines. There are ten thousand of those with shields, ten Sefirot of Hochma, in each finger, since revealing the Hochma is in the fingers.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>There are two phases in the right during the illumination of the GAR: 1) When the left serves the right, and the right is in control. At that time, both are called \u201cthe right of the Lord.\u201d 2) When the right assists with the revealing of the lights of Hochma in the left, meaning clothing the Hochma with its Hassadim so the Hochma can shine. At that time, it is considered that the right assists and helps the left, and it is called \u201choly help\u201d that comes from the right arm, from the three connections in it, meaning assisting the illumination of Hochma in the left.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Then those HGT NH of the left, the five judgments with which the left punishes the wicked when it is in Mochin of VAK, grow now through the help in the right, and they become 500,000, for hundreds is Hassadim, and a thousand is Hochma. When five judgments clothe in Hassadim, they become 500,000.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>The Mochin of the right itself are twelve discernments, HB TM, where in each one there are three lines and Malchut that receives all of them. They are three HaVaYot, with four letters in each, and Malchut that receives them. Malchut that receives them is one thousand, for the Hochma is revealed in her, and the four letters of the middle HaVaYaH are four myriads (40,000).<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>It was said, \u201cA thousand and four myriads (40,000) grip this.\u201d A thousand is Malchut; four myriads are the middle HaVaYaH, and the two them are Daat. Another eight myriads from two HaVaYot right and left, HB, and all this is in the Mochin in the right hand itself, which are HBD, and Malchut that receives them.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>Five hundred thousand are added to them, which are five judgments in the left hand, which become 500,000 after their clothing in the help of the Hassadim. They are Hochma and Hassadim together, which are called 100,000, in each of the five judgments.<\/p>\n\n\n\n<p>When harsh judgments awaken to come down to the world, when the arm of the Lord reveals her five judgments, to bring them down on the wicked, it is written here, \u201cThe secret of the Lord for those who fear Him.\u201d Here, if the right assists in clothing them with Hassadim of its three connections, the secret of the Lord is revealed in them, which is the Hochma, to those who fear Him, those who fear judgments and are careful not to draw Hochma from above downward.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"<p>318.
